A concrete slab is poured over steel decking running perpendicular to supporting steel beams. Welded studs are attached to the top flange of the beams as required, with additional number three reinforcing bars at six feet zero inches on center for deep beams and cantilevers. A fourteen gauge continuous bent plate edge form creates the slab edge with a two-foot maximum cantilever and a half-inch top return. A continuous number three bar is wired to the studs to support welded wire fabric or reinforcement, maintaining specified clearances of one inch to the fabric and three-quarters of an inch to the rebar. Minimum bearing requirements include three inches at end supports and two inches at intermediate locations.
